[PATCH v2 0/8] MIPS: generic kernel config improvements

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



This series introduces support for filtering which board support is
enabled based upon the ISA, endianness or other configuration. This
allows us to only include board support in kernels that it makes sense
for - eg. there's no point including support for systems that have 32
bit CPUs in 64 bit kernels.

It then makes a few tweaks to generic_defconfig & prevents direct use of
generic_defconfig, which is almost certainly not what a user wants.
